Output 40ce155ad500851338abc9b7ac8fcf69321d39288489ec7094ee5f19b93debb1:12

value
2670524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 707af6a62a9167a03bd60699faced5a59d3f533a OP_EQUAL
address
3BwkugRwdzfGVDUr8SL2h9CyfsSK2Lw2T5
transaction
40ce155ad500851338abc9b7ac8fcf69321d39288489ec7094ee5f19b93debb1